In the winter of 2008/2009 I decided to do a photographic portrait of the LETS community where I live (west Dorset). I’m very grateful to all those who let me photograph them. Local Exchange Trading Systems (LETS) make a lot of sense: we all have skills and it seems daft not to be using them and benefitting from them.
